当然,请提供你需要我摘要的内容。
在当今互联网环境下,网络安全和个人隐私保护变得越来越重要,对于需要搭建VPN服务的企业和组织来说,虚拟主机成为了理想的部署平台之一,本文将详细解释如何在虚拟主机上搭建一个简易且安全的VPN服务,以满足日常网络访问的需求。
一、准备工作
1、选择合适的虚拟主机服务提供商:首先需要选择一个可靠的虚拟主机服务提供商,确保其提供的服务器资源足够稳定且安全。
2、了解你的需求:确定你想要的VPN服务类型(如PPTP、L2TP、OpenVPN等),以及你需要支持的用户数量。
3、购买虚拟主机空间:根据实际需要选择适合的配置(CPU、内存、磁盘空间等)。
二、安装软件及配置环境
1、选择并安装开源的VPN服务器软件:如OpenSSL、OpenVPN等,这些软件都是开源免费的,安全性较高。
2、配置防火墙规则:确保只开放必要的端口(例如OpenVPN使用的443或1194端口),以增强安全性。
3、安装安全套接层(SSL/TLS)证书:使用免费或付费的SSL证书可以提供更高的安全性。
三、配置OpenVPN
1、创建OpenVPN配置文件:包括服务器端和客户端配置文件,服务器端负责接收连接请求,并为客户端分配IP地址;客户端则是用来连接服务器。
2、启动OpenVPN服务:确保系统能够正常启动并运行OpenVPN服务,通常需要设置开机自启。
四、优化与测试
1、进行性能测试:确保你的VPN服务在高峰期也能保持稳定的性能。
2、实施监控:设置日志记录和监控工具来跟踪流量和异常情况,及时发现并解决问题。
3、定期更新:定期检查并更新软件和系统补丁,防止可能的安全漏洞被利用。
五、注意事项
用户权限管理:合理设置每个用户的访问权限,避免过度宽松造成安全隐患。
数据加密与存储:保证所有传输的数据都经过加密处理,同时采取措施保护数据的安全性。
遵守法律法规:确保所建立的VPN服务符合当地法律法规的要求。
通过以上步骤,你就可以在虚拟主机上成功搭建起一个基本但功能强大的VPN服务,这不仅有助于提升内部网络的安全防护水平,也能为用户提供一个更加私密和安全的上网环境,不过值得注意的是,随着技术的发展,新的威胁也会不断出现,因此持续关注行业动态并适时调整策略是非常重要的。